Bhopal, Jan 29: The Enforcement Directorate (ED) on Wednesday carried out searches at nine locations across Madhya Pradesh in connection with an investigation into the export of adulterated milk products using forged lab certificates.

The raids, which began early in the day, targeted premises in Bhopal, Sehore, and Morena linked to Jayshri Gayatri Food Products Pvt Ltd and its directors, including Kishan Modi and Rajendra Prasad Modi.

Authorities uncovered 63 falsified laboratory reports allegedly used to facilitate the international export of substandard dairy products to destinations such as Bahrain, Hong Kong, Singapore, Oman, Qatar, and the UAE.

The ED is scrutinizing financial records and other documents to assess the extent of the alleged malpractices.

Jayshri Gayatri Food Products Pvt Ltd, established in 2013 and based in Bhopal, is a key player in the dairy industry, operating under the brand name “Milk Magic.” The company produces and exports a variety of dairy products, including multiple types of paneer, mozzarella cheese, ghee, khoya, white butter, and margarine.

The ED’s action is part of a broader crackdown on food adulteration and fraudulent trade practices.
